Byford is a suburb on the south-eastern edge of Perth approximately 33 kilometres from the Perth CBD. The district had an entirely rural population until the early part of the 20th century.
Byford is a town with most of the amenities and conveniences you would expect including halls, two state schools, clubs, a sporting oval, a trotting complex, several shops and businesses, a flour mill and farms in the surrounding rural areas.
